The ReefBox Posted November 10, 2018 Share Posted November 10, 2018 Anyone help here? I keep getting this annoying email& text alert. I do not have a salinity probe and can’t figure out how to stop this alert. It’s every hour on the hour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
The ReefBox Posted November 10, 2018 Author Share Posted November 10, 2018 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
SuncrestReef Posted November 10, 2018 Share Posted November 10, 2018 (edited) Even if you don't have a salinity probe, the Apex has a built-in port for one. Go to the settings for the Conductivity Probe, then clear the Alarm checkbox if it's checked: You should probably also set the probe to Disabled if it's not already. SuncrestReef Posted November 10, 2018 Share Posted November 10, 2018 The easiest way would be: 1. Click the Apex menu at the top 2. Click Inputs 3. Scroll through the list to find your conductivity probe (probably named Salt) and click it. That should take you to the screen I showed above.
